We are facing the same problem. The funny thing is
that only me in my team is having this problem. I'm
using Sun JDK/JRE 1.5 (Patchset 4) with eclipse 3.1.1
on Windows XP. This problem was intermittent (eg it
went temporarily when changing from 3.1 to 3.1.1), but
again appeared.

This problem does not occur when I use JRockit JRE 1.5
for debugging! So I reckon its some specific issue
pertaining to combination of number of above
components.

My teammates on Linux using Sun JRE 1.5_4 for Linux
don't face this problem (may be yet!) with eclipse 3.1

> When trying to debug the generated lexer in either
> Eclipse or NetBeans, "java.lang.InternalError: name
> is
> too long to represent" is thrown. It is thrown when
> I
> try to instantiate my lexer with the InputStream
> argument. The fully-qualified name is 34 characters
> long.
> 
> Is this a known issue and is there a workaround?
